Across TCGA pan-cancer cohorts, MAZ mass-spec protein is linked to patient survival in 6 of 34 cancer types, making it a survival-associated MAZ data layer compared with 27 for mass-spec protein and 9 for mutation status.

The strongest signal is observed in lung squamous cell carcinoma (LSCC), where higher MAZ mass-spec protein is associated with better overall survival. In most high-consensus cancer types, elevated MAZ expression acts as an unfavorable survival marker, although some lineages such as LSCC and LUAD show a favorable association.

LSCC, LUAD, and CCRCC are the cancer types where MAZ mass-spec protein most reproducibly stratifies survival.
